The divided state Andhra Pradesh has achieved a great and good growth rate than expected.

The Chief Minister of AP Nara Chnadrababu Naidu said that the state has achieved 11.77 percent growth rate when expected 10.62 percent.

"Andhra Pradesh has surpassed by 4 per cent the national growth rate of 7.2 per cent by achieving a growth rate of 11.77 per cent in the first half (H1 - April to September) of this fiscal," said Mr Naidu.

“Agricultural allied sector - fisheries and animal husbandry has achieved growth rate of 47.10 per cent followed by service sector 8.05 per cent and industry 6.25 per cent,” revealed Naidu.

Chief Minister urged the state officials to take care on Agriculture sector which is the main reason of the growth saying, "to give top priority to agriculture which is the major source of occupation for about 65 per cent of the state population".
